Understanding Your 2003 Dodge Ram 1500 Wiring Diagram
A wiring diagram for a 2003 Dodge Ram 1500 is essentially a blueprint of your truck's electrical system. It visually represents how all the electrical components are interconnected through wires, fuses, relays, and connectors. Think of it as a detailed map showing the flow of electricity. Technicians and DIY enthusiasts alike rely heavily on these diagrams to diagnose problems, install new accessories, or simply to understand the inner workings of the vehicle. The importance of a correct and detailed wiring diagram cannot be overstated when working on any vehicle's electrical system.
These diagrams typically use standardized symbols to represent different electrical components. For instance, a simple line usually signifies a wire, while a circle might indicate a fuse or a specific connector. You'll often find tables within the diagram that list component names, their locations, wire colors, and pin assignments. Some common elements you'll encounter include:
- Power sources (battery, alternator)
- Ground points
- Switches and sensors
- Actuators (motors, lights, solenoids)
- Control modules (ECU, BCM)
Using a wiring diagram involves tracing the path of a specific circuit. If your headlights aren't working, for example, you would locate the headlight circuit on the diagram and follow the wires back from the bulb to the switch, fuse, and power source. This systematic approach allows for efficient pinpointing of faults. Here’s a simplified look at how you might approach troubleshooting with a diagram:
- Identify the malfunctioning component.
- Locate the relevant circuit on the wiring diagram.
- Trace the circuit from the component to its power source and ground.
- Check fuses, relays, and connections along the path.
